The ISM New York Current Business Conditions index increased by 1.7 points from the previous month to 37.2 in March 2021, up from February's nine-month low of 35.5. Employment rose 21.9 points to a 19-month high of 63.0 and Quantity of Purchases increased to a three-month high of 41.7. In addition, Current Revenues rose to a three-month high with a breakeven finding of 50.0, a significant increase from the 8-month low of 35.3 reported in February. Expected Revenues rose even more, increasing by 16.2 points to reach a 14-month high of 63.3. Prices Paid fell after increasing for four consecutive months, reaching a 3-month low of 70.8, down from the 30-month high of 76.5 reported in February. The New York chapter of the Institute for Supply Management has discontinued in May 2021 the release of the monthly Current Business Index. The Arizona Molecular ISM Survey with the SMT (AMISS) is an extra-galactic survey of the CO(1-0), CO(2-1) and CO(3-2) spectral lines designed to constrain molecular gas properties of redshift zero galaxies by emperically calibrating the relationship between the CO spectral lines and molecular gas mass, temperature, and density.
Details of the survey can be found in the paper "The Arizona Molecular ISM Survey with the SMT: Survey Overview and Public Data Release" by Ryan P. Keenan, Daniel P. Marrone, Garret K. Keating et al.
This data release contains the following files:
amiss_spectra_data.tar.gz - compressed folder containing all CO(1-0), CO(2-1) and CO(3-2) spectra observed by AMISS. Files are named following the convetion AMISS.{ID}_CO{line} where ID is replaced with the AMISS survey ID number of each target and {line} is replaced by 10, 21, or 32 for CO(1-0), CO(2-1) and CO(3-2) respectively
amiss_figure_gallery.tar.gz - plots showing the SDSS images and all available CO spectra of each target. These are also available as an online figure set in the published survey paper.
amiss_catalog.txt - machine readable table (MRT) of basic galaxy properties, CO luminosities, and CO line ratios for each target (Table 6 in the accepted manuscript).
All redshift information comes from Saintonge, A. et al. (2017) [2017ApJS..233...22S]; also available in the associated VizieR table (J/ApJS/233/22). All redshifts are spectroscopic. For sources where the CO(1-0) line is detected the value is the redshift derived from that line (column zCO in J/ApJS/233/22). Otherwise they are optical redshifts from SDSS (column zSDSS in J/ApJS/233/22).

United States Leading Index: US data was reported at 1.718 % in Feb 2020. This records an increase from the previous number of 1.573 % for Jan 2020. United States Leading Index: US data is updated monthly, averaging 1.536 % from Jan 1982 (Median) to Feb 2020, with 458 observations. The data reached an all-time high of 3.355 % in Nov 1983 and a record low of -2.654 % in Mar 2009. United States Leading Index: US data remains active status in CEIC and is reported by Federal Reserve Bank of Philadelphia. The data is categorized under Global Database’s United States – Table US.S012: State Leading Index. The data predicts the six-month growth rate of the state’s coincident index. In addition to the coincident index, the models include other variables that lead the economy such as the state-level housing permits (1 to 4 units), initial unemployment insurance claims, delivery times from the Institute for Supply Management (ISM) manufacturing survey, and the interest rate spread between the 10-year Treasury bond and the 3-month Treasury bill. Given the sudden, extreme impact of the COVID-19 outbreak on initial unemployment claims in recent weeks, Federal Reserve Bank of Philadelphia researchers’ standard approach for estimating the six-month change in coincident indexes is not appropriate. Therefore, they suspended the release of the state leading indexes indefinitely.

TwitterThe four adjacent Outer Cape communities of Eastham, Truro, Provincetown, and Wellfleet have built an intermunicipal partnership to pursue a regional approach to shoreline management. This partnership promotes short- and long-term science-based decisions that will maximize the effectiveness and efficiency of community responses to the increased threat of coastal hazards. This layer is a product of that partnership, the Intermunicipal Shoreline Management Project, a project first initiated in 2019 with funding from CZM's Coastal Resilience Grant Program.The information associated with this data layer describes long-term (approximately 150 years) shoreline change rates across the ISM planning area. USGS data from the Massachusetts Shoreline Change Project (2018 update) was used to create this data layer. Transect locations and attributes were extracted from the long-term rates without bias dataset (CapeCodBay_NB_LT_rates). Rate calculations were computed by the USGS using the Digital Shoreline Analysis System (DSAS) version 5.0. The absolute value of the linear regression rate of change was used to rank rates in ascending order to create a visual representation of the relative magnitude of change along the entire 4-town shoreline of Provincetown, Truro, Wellfleet and Eastham. The length of each transect is a relative measure of change. A longer polyline indicates a greater rate of change when compared to all other transects within the project extent. Negative values indicate erosion and positive values indicate accretion. For more information regarding the original dataset used to create this visual representation layer please see Himmelstoss, E.A., Farris, A.S., Weber, K.M., and Henderson, R.E., 2019, Massachusetts shoreline change project, 2018 update–A GIS compilation of shoreline change rates calculated using Digital Shoreline Analysis System version 5.0, with supplementary intersects and baselines for Massachusetts: U.S. Geological Survey data release, https://doi.org/10.5066/P9RRBEYK

The Southern HII Region Discovery Survey is an Australia Telescope Compact Array 4-6 and 8-10 GHz radio continuum and radio recombination line survey of Milky Way HII regions (Wenger et al., 2021). This data archive contains all relevant intermediate data products from the final SHRDS data release (the Full Catalog). For each observed HII region and calibrator field, this archive contains (1) a 4 GHz bandwidth, full-Stokes, multi-scale, multi-frequency synthesis (MS-MFS) continuum FITS image, (2) up to sixteen 256 MHz bandwidth, full-Stokes, MS-MFS continuum FITS images covering the full 4 GHz bandwidth, (3) a Stokes I MS-MFS FITS image of each RRL transition, (4) a Stokes I multi-scale FITS data cube of each RRL transition, and (5) a FITS image containing the watershed segmentation region for each identified HII region at each observed frequency. The archive also includes the relevant residual images/cubes and primary beam images for all of these data products, as well as all of the images and cubes smoothed to a common angular resolution. Lineage: Australia Telescope Compact Array project code C2842 and C2963. See Wenger et al. 2021.
